IMC organises nature carnival




KARACHI - Indus Motor Company (IMC) has organised Nature Carnival in collaboration with WWF Pakistan to be held on Sunday (tomorrow) at PAF Museum, Karachi.
Thousands of children from different schools, colleges and universities will visit informative daylong event that will not only inculcate them sense of healthy environment but also educate them towards the importance of environmental conservation for the society.
Students from more than 150 schools, colleges & universities are expected to participate in the Toyota School Environment Programme-2013 to showcase their green ideas for environmental conservation.
The objective of this programme is to foster a sense of individual responsibility and accountability in the future generations of Pakistan towards nature conservation. Chief guest Sheikh Afzal, Provisional Minister for Environment and CEO IMC Parvez Ghias will distribute prizes to winning students in different categories.
